Jan‐Tai Kuo is a scholar working on Water Science and Technology, Environmental Chemistry and Ocean Engineering. According to data from OpenAlex, Jan‐Tai Kuo has authored 48 papers receiving a total of 993 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Water Science and Technology, 12 papers in Environmental Chemistry and 11 papers in Ocean Engineering. Recurrent topics in Jan‐Tai Kuo's work include Hydrology and Watershed Management Studies (11 papers), Water resources management and optimization (10 papers) and Aquatic Ecosystems and Phytoplankton Dynamics (10 papers). Jan‐Tai Kuo is often cited by papers focused on Hydrology and Watershed Management Studies (11 papers), Water resources management and optimization (10 papers) and Aquatic Ecosystems and Phytoplankton Dynamics (10 papers). Jan‐Tai Kuo collaborates with scholars based in Taiwan and United States. Jan‐Tai Kuo's co-authors include Wen‐Cheng Liu, Wu‐Seng Lung, Albert Y. Kuo, Ming‐Hsi Hsu, Nian She, Chin H. Wu, Yingyi Wang, Wei‐Bo Chen, Shaw L. Yu and Elizabeth Fassman‐Beck and has published in prestigious journals such as Water Research, Journal of Hydrology and Journal of Environmental Management.
